Solution for x(2x-5)=(2x+4)(x-4) equation:



x(2x-5)=(2x+4)(x-4)
We move all terms to the left:
x(2x-5)-((2x+4)(x-4))=0
We multiply parentheses
2x^2-5x-((2x+4)(x-4))=0
We multiply parentheses ..
2x^2-((+2x^2-8x+4x-16))-5x=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-((+2x^2-8x+4x-16)), so:
(+2x^2-8x+4x-16)
We get rid of parentheses
2x^2-8x+4x-16
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x^2-4x-16
Back to the equation:
-(2x^2-4x-16)
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x^2-5x-(2x^2-4x-16)=0
We get rid of parentheses
2x^2-2x^2-5x+4x+16=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-1x+16=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-x=-16
x=-16/-1
x=+16
